开发板wifi模块8723bu存在严重问题
我用开发板自带的8723bu模块连接路由器热点后,尝试用scp或者ftp从开发板向PC机下载文件,文件大小400MB左右,传输大概3分钟时开发板的wifi模块自动断开连接,尝试rmmod后重新insmod后dmesg提示加载驱动失败,打印信息如下,此时再无法连接路由器热点,只有重启开发板才能再次正常使用wifi模块,此BUG使用开发板自带的镜像100%能复现RTW: USB_SPEED_HIGH
RTW: CHIP TYPE: RTL8723BU
RTW: reg 0xf0, usb read 4 fail, status:-110 value=0x0, vendorreq_times:1
RTW: reg 0xf0, usb read 4 fail, status:-110 value=0x0, vendorreq_times:2
RTW: reg 0xf0, usb read 4 fail, status:-110 value=0x0, vendorreq_times:3
RTW: reg 0xf0, usb read 4 fail, status:-110 value=0x0, vendorreq_times:4
RTW: reg 0xf0, usb read 4 fail, status:-110 value=0x0, vendorreq_times:5
RTW: continual_io_error:5 > 4
RTW: rtw_hal_config_rftype RF_Type is 0 TotalTxPath is 1
RTW: Chip Version Info: CHIP_8723B_Normal_Chip_TSMC_A_CUT_1T1R_RomVer(0)
RTW: _ConfigChipOutEP_8723 OutEpQueueSel(0x07), OutEpNumber(4)
RTW: EEPROM type is E-FUSE
RTW: Boot from EFUSE, Autoload Fail !
连接路由器也是用手册的命令
insmod /lib/modules/$(uname -r)/8723bu.ko
wifi.sh -i 8723 -s **x -p 123456789 wifi模块断开连接时驱动打印信息如下,看上去是usb接口通信失败了
RTW: reg 0x508, usb write 4 fail, status:-110 value=0x5ea42b, vendorreq_times:1
RTW: reg 0x508, usb write 4 fail, status:-110 value=0x5ea42b, vendorreq_times:2
RTW: reg 0x508, usb write 4 fail, status:-110 value=0x5ea42b, vendorreq_times:3
RTW: reg 0x508, usb write 4 fail, status:-110 value=0x5ea42b, vendorreq_times:4
RTW: reg 0x508, usb write 4 fail, status:-110 value=0x5ea42b, vendorreq_times:5
RTW: continual_io_error:5 > 4
RTW: wlan0 cmd=57,2,0 process_time=3000
RTW: rtw_cmd_thread: DriverStopped(False) SurpriseRemoved(True) break at line 583
RTW: rtw_cmd_thread(wlan0) Exit 您连接路由器热点后是怎么通过FTP传输文件的,您是如何ftp访问开发板的 zhichao 发表于 2021-5-27 14:29
您连接路由器热点后是怎么通过FTP传输文件的,您是如何ftp访问开发板的
用任何支持FTP或者SCP协议的软件都行,我用的是Windows下的WinSCP软件,通过scp登录开发板(官方固件),然后从开发板下载一个任意的几百兆的文件,大约传输5、6分钟就会出问题 这边测试了一下,8723bu确实有这个问题,用8723du试了一下,没有问题,您可以用8723du试试,我们有移植的方法,您可以联系销售获取,芯片是 贴装WIFI+BT二合一模块BL-M8723DU1,单天线 zhichao 发表于 2021-6-11 10:20
这边测试了一下,8723bu确实有这个问题,用8723du试了一下,没有问题,您可以用8723du试试,我们有移植的方 ...
好的,谢谢
页:
[1]